There have been 48 individuals that have served as mayor of Columbus, Ohio, serving 53 distinct mayoralties or consecutive terms in office. The first mayor of Columbus was Jarvis W. Pike. He was appointed by the Burough Council of Columbus in 1816. The first mayor of Columbus to be elected by popular vote was John Brooks in 1834. Five mayors have served non-consecutive terms. Philo H. WebRobert Hutchins Jeffrey (December 21, 1873 – October 22, 1961) [1] was the 35th mayor of Columbus, Ohio and the 32nd person to serve in that office. [2] He was elected April 4, 1903. [3] He served Columbus for one term and an additional eight months.
